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. announced its common stock has ceased trading on the OTCQB Venture Market and commenced trading on the OTC Pink Limited Market, effective July 16, 2026.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ics is implementing cost-cutting measures and exploring strategic options, including potential divestitures and headcount reductions, as it seeks to raise capital and ensure continued operations.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. has raised $1 million through a private placement of convertible promissory notes and common stock purchase warrants to accredited investors for working capital.
OQB
Robert G. Finizio has resigned from ZyVersa Therapeutics' Board of Directors, effective immediately, citing personal reasons.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ics reported a significant increase in net losses for Q3 2025, primarily due to an $18.6 million R&D impairment, and indicated an urgent need for additional financing to sustain operations.
OQB
Dr. Pablo Guzman has resigned from his roles as Chief Medical Officer and Senior Vice President of Medical Affairs at 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c., effective October 10, 2025.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. announced its common stock will be delisted from the Nasdaq Stock Market due to failure to meet minimum bid price requirements.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. announced its common stock has been approved for quotation on the OTCQB Venture Market, with trading expected to commence on July 28, 2025.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. received a final determination from Nasdaq to deny its appeal for continued listing, leading to a suspension of trading and planned delisting, with the company intending to move to the Pink Limited Market.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. has entered into an inducement offer to accelerate the exercise of existing warrants at a reduced price, generating approximately $2.05 million in gross proceeds and issuing new Series A-4 warrants.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. has entered into an Equity Purchase Agreement with Williamsburg Venture Holdings, LLC for up to $10 million in common stock sales to fund the clinical development of its Cholesterol Efflux MediatorTM VAR 200 for kidney diseases.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ics, Inc. announced that its stockholders approved an amendment to its equity incentive plan, increasing shares available for awards, and authorized the issuance of shares related to recent warrant exercises at its 2025 Annual Meeting.
OQB
Zyversa Therapeutics, Inc. has received a delisting notice from Nasdaq due to its common stock trading below $1.00 for 30 consecutive business days and is ineligible for the standard cure period, prompting the company to appeal the decision.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ics announces the resignation of Marcum LLP as its independent auditor and the engagement of CBIZ CPAs, effective April 7, 2025, following Marcum's acquisition by CBIZ CPAs.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ics raises $2 million through a private placement of pre-funded and common stock purchase warrants to enhance its working capital.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ics reported its third quarter 2024 financial results, highlighted progress in its clinical programs, and announced the formation of a new Scientific Advisory Board.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ics is offering new warrants to existing warrant holders to encourage them to exercise their current warrants at a reduced price, potentially raising $1.7 million.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ics' stockholders approved an increase in shares reserved for issuance under the 2022 Omnibus Equity Incentive Plan and the issuance of shares upon exercise of certain warrants at their 2024 annual meeting.
OQB
Zyversa Therapeutics has entered into a sales agreement to offer and sell up to $1,397,396 of its common stock through an at-the-market offering.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ics is offering new warrants to a holder of existing warrants in exchange for exercising those warrants at a reduced price, aiming to raise approximately $830,000.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ics enacted a 1-for-10 reverse stock split of its common stock, effective April 25, 2024, to maintain Nasdaq listing compliance.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ics' stockholders approved a reverse stock split at a ratio of 1-for-10, set to take effect on April 25, 2024.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ics received a letter of reprimand from Nasdaq for a non-compliant 2023 offering and is planning a reverse stock split to address a minimum bid price deficiency.
OQB
ZyVersa Therapeutics will transfer its stock listing from the Nasdaq Global Market to the Nasdaq Capital Market effective March 1, 2024, resolving a prior MVPHS deficiency.
